Which function has the given properties below? The domain is the set of all real numbers.

One x-intercept is (pi/2, 0)

The maximum value is 3.

The y-intercept is (0,-3)

    Answer: The function could be y = - 3 cos x

    Solution:

    One x-intercept is (pi/2,0) : We can use a trigonometric function like cosine that has x-intercept (pi/2,0).

    The domain of the cosine function is the set of all real numbers.

    The maximum value is 3, then the amplitude must be 3: y = 3 cos x

    The y-intercept is (0,-3) then it is the functio y = 3 cos x, reflected around the x-axis: y = - 3 cos x
